Amaravati, September 16 (Daily Kiran) : Chief Minister N. Chandrababu Naidu is set to participate in the ‘Service Sankalp Abhiyan’ on September 17 in Varanasi. This initiative commemorates Prime Minister Narendra Modi’s 25 years of public service.

A series of events across the country will celebrate Modi’s contributions as both a chief minister and prime minister. The ‘Varanasi-Wadnagar Service Yatra’ is one of these key events, linking Varanasi and Wadnagar, both significant to Modi’s public life.

The campaign will see participation from youth, public representatives, and community service workers. Organizers aim to promote the importance of public participation, a spirit of service, and social responsibility in the nation’s development journey.

The initiative encourages every village, family, youth, and woman to engage in the development process. Chief Minister Naidu will leave Vijayawada at 7:30 AM and arrive in Varanasi by 9:35 AM.

At 11:15 AM, he will visit the Kashi Vishwanath Temple, followed by his attendance at the flag-off ceremony for the service journey at the Rudraksh International Convention Center. Naidu plans to depart Varanasi at 3:10 PM and return to Amaravati by 5:15 PM.
